Wrestling with the Weight of Life | Job 10–13
Out of the gate, Job 10 hits you in the chest: “I loathe my life.” Whew. No sugar. No filter. Just raw.
And immediately, I was reminded of something that happened just yesterday at work. A new patient had arrived on the floor... barely 20 minutes before my shift started. She was 19, on the autism spectrum, fairly high functioning. I went to process her paperwork, and there it was: DNR/DNI.
Do not resuscitate. Do not intubate.
At 19.
I had to pause. That’s not something you expect to see on a young patient’s chart. We thought, surely she didn’t understand what she’d chosen. So we walked into her room to talk. The nurse gently asked, “How’s your pain?”
Her response: “Physically or emotionally?”
Stay right there.
That answer stopped me cold. And as the conversation unfolded, it became clear... she felt exactly like Job. The pain, the confusion, the heaviness of existence. She understood her election. She meant it.
I still don’t know why. That’s her story, not mine to tell. But what I do know is that this world is too heavy for some people, and it’s not always because of the things you can see. And unfortunately, as a society, we stay so busy lightening our own load that we unintentionally throw weight onto someone else’s back. Kind of like Job’s “friends.” But let’s not get ahead of ourselves.
Job 10: Perplexed, Confused, and Asking All the Questions
In chapter 10, Job is done. He’s grieving, questioning, and desperate for answers. Verse 7? A solid question. Verse 10? Another good one. Verse 15? That one isn’t Job’s... it’s mine:
Have you ever tried to prove your innocence, but no matter what you do, you just look guilty?
That inner conflict... the screaming of your truth while the world judges the optics... is beyond frustrating. And it continues through the chapter.
Then Enters the Last Friend: A Whole Lot of Nothing
In chapter 11, the third friend finally opens his mouth. And whew, he should’ve kept it shut. He calls Job long-winded, questions Job’s knowledge of God, and basically gives him a divine TED Talk.
Sir… are you even his friend?
What he did say was more than enough. Thankfully, he didn’t say much more.
Job 12: Shade With Scripture
Job 12:2 is petty perfection: “Doubtless you are the people, and wisdom will die with you.” A slow clap was had.
Then Job lays it out plainly: God is both Creator and Destroyer. We saw it in the flood. God is the God of the both/and. He gives. He takes. He is still God.
Job 13: I Got Questions for the Manager
By the time we get to chapter 13, Job is fully in it. And I feel him. Verse 2, he reminds his friends again... “I am not inferior to you.” Then verse 3? I nearly stood up out of my chair: “But I desire to speak to the Almighty and to argue my case with God.”
You ever been so hurt that you didn’t want comfort... you wanted answers? I’m not nearly as blameless as Job, but I’ve had moments where I wanted to step to the customer service desk of heaven and say, “Hi, yes, I’d like to file a complaint.”
Then verse 5 comes swinging: “If only you would be altogether silent! For you, that would be wisdom.” Translation: SHUT UP. And that’s Bible.
Though He Slay Me…
Then we hit Job 13:15 “Though He slay me, yet will I trust Him.”
Let me tell you something—I’m trying to live this verse. I don’t know that I’m doing it well. This chapter of my life is requiring a different level of trust, and it’s forcing me to kill off parts of myself that no longer serve where I’m going.
But something hit me when I sat with Job’s story.
All the things Job lost... his wealth, his livestock, his children (and Lord, the children)—those things didn’t make Job. His faith did. His character did. His ability to cry out to God with honesty did.
And look, Job is in it. He’s not faking strength. He’s real. He’s breaking down like a $5 shoe from Dollar Tree. And the question is:
When life breaks you down like that… who will you be? Where will your friends be? How honest can you be with God?
It’s easy to say we have faith when life is cute and the bills are paid and the blessings are flowing. But when it’s ashes, grief, and confusion? That’s when it counts.
Maybe one of the takeaways from Job is this: Do you trust God to make an avocado from your proverbial guacamole? Like, can He make something fruitful out of the mash? Can He still be God in the chaos?
...AndJessLikeThat, I don’t have the answers.
But I do know this: Job’s story gives us permission to cry, to question, to be undone—and still be faithful.
